Prüfstand mit Klimakammer und Höhensimulator für wasserstoffbetriebene Brennstoffzellensysteme bis 200 kW
Die ZAL Zentrum für Angewandte Luftfahrtforschung GmbH in Hamburg beschafft einen Prüfstand zur Erprobung von wasserstoffbetriebenen Brennstoffzellensystemen mit einer elektrischen Ausgangsleistung von bis zu 200 kW. Der Prüfstand umfasst eine Klimakammer zur Simulation von Temperatur, Druck und Feuchtigkeit sowie einen Höhensimulator für altitudes between 0 m and 7600 m (25.000 ft). Die Abmessungen der Prüflinge müssen mindestens 4 m x 1 m x 1,5 m (L x B x H) betragen. Optional werden Wartungsleistungen angeboten.

Subject of this tender is the delivery and service of a test bench to operate a hydrogen powered fuel cell systems with an electric output power up to 200 kW in a simulated altitude between 0 m/0 ft and minimum 7600 m/25.000 ft at the Hanseatic Hydrogen Center for Aviation and Maritime (H2AM) for ZAL Center of Applied Aeronautical Research. The tender also covers related optional maintenance services, which are subject to a separate maintenance agreement.

The following requirements apply to the test bench needed to operate hydrogen-powered fuel cell systems at ZAL: -The size of the expected test objects will be minimum 4 m x 1 m x 1.5 m (L x W x H). The test bench shall therefore consist of a climate and altitude chamber, the necessary aggregates to operate the fuel cell system and a ready-to-use operators user interface. -The climate and altitude chamber shall be able to simulate temperature, pressure and humidity according to International Standard Atmosphere (ISA) with a rate of change equivalent to 2.800 ft/min. -Aggregates to operate the fuel cell system shall include but are not limited to a balance of plant power supply, an electric load, a hydrogen supply system, a cooling system and an air system for the supply of the fuel cell systems cathode path. -All operational parts shall be controlled via a ready-to-use semi-automated central control system which allows the customer to run scripted test procedures as well as to use single operating points. -All legal and regulatory requirements for an operation in Europe, Germany and the city of Hamburg must be applied. -ZAL already operates supply infrastructures for hydrogen, process air, power supply etc., which will be extended to supply the test bench. The extension of the supply infrastructure is not part of this tender.
